			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>&#8220;There&#8217;s a possibility that Google will integrate Marratech web<br />
conferencing features into Google Apps (Premier Edition) and<br />
Google Office to make these &#8220;virtual office&#8221; offerings more<br />
complete and compelling for the corporate world,&#8221; Agarwal said.</p>
<p>Those are certainly options for Google, as those products are<br />
oriented toward users similar to WebEx&#8217;s target market. Microsoft<br />
plays in these waters as well, just as it does with productivity<br />
suites that Google seems to be competing with despite Eric<br />
Schmidt&#8217;s claims otherwise.</p>
<p>Video has been a glaring omission from Google Talk, and we<br />
think Marratech&#8217;s technology, which includes video chat, could<br />
be adapted as an enhancement to Google&#8217;s IM product.</p>
